“The exuberance of Roussanne, tempered by the minerality of Marsanne”

This lovely white Crozes-Hermitage, made from 80% Marsanne and 20% Roussanne, is perfectly balanced. The nose is clean and exuberant, bursting with floral and white-fleshed fruit aromas. On the palate, it is rich and mineral, making it the ideal companion for blanquettes, sea bream, and shellfish.

About the estate:

One of the most consistent estates in the Crozes appellation for over thirty years, where vines and apricots are cultivated with equal passion. Julien and David have joined their father Laurent. They cultivate 50 hectares of vineyards, mostly situated on the rounded pebbles of the Plaine des Châssis, as well as a few granite-rich areas in the northern part of the appellation and a small portion in Saint-Joseph. Clos-des-Grives, produced from nine hectares of lovingly tended vines, has consistently excelled over time in both red and white wines.

About the estate:

A charming man, Laurent Combier has succeeded in bringing out the greatness of the fine terroirs of Crozes-Hermitage, on the clay-limestone plateau with rounded pebbles of Pont-d’Isère. Vintage after vintage, he has relentlessly refined his wines in terms of finesse and definition, to the point where they can stand proudly alongside wines from far more prestigious terroirs. His Clos des Grives ranks among the most seductive and complex Syrahs of the Rhône. Its aging potential is remarkable in great vintages. Laurent now works alongside his sons Julien and David.
